Transaction 720ccb72d859c7838454e62cd4a775d324a7e94cf05d4c36121f8c6d4d87b7ac

1 Input
2 Outputs
  • 720ccb72d859c7838454e62cd4a775d324a7e94cf05d4c36121f8c6d4d87b7ac:0
  • value  100000000
    address  32itryDjD9YyYPxxQ6u4eyASNYwNSqRFDA
  • 720ccb72d859c7838454e62cd4a775d324a7e94cf05d4c36121f8c6d4d87b7ac:1
  • value  399998998
    address  3DMm4gJCmVfPzoWgfKsozKbSz2JRupx1DQ